Irving city, Texas Citizen Voting-age Population By Race and Ethnicity in 2024 (ACS-5Yrs)
Based on the US Census Bureau's special tabulation from the ACS 5-year estimates, in 2024, the citizen voting-age population for Irving city, Texas was 122.63K. The Non-Hispanic White Alone ethnicity group had the highest citizen voting-age population (40.22K) and constituted 32.80% of the total.
The Hispanic or Latino of All Races ethnicity group had the second highest citizen voting-age population (37.80K) and constituted 30.83% of the total. The Non-Hispanic Black or African American Alone ethnicity group had the third highest (22.23K), constituting 18.13% of the total citizen voting-age population.

| Ethnicity | Voting-age Population | % of Voting-age Pop. |
|---|---|---|
| Non-Hispanic White Alone | 40224 | 32.80 |
| Hispanic or Latino of All Races | 37802 | 30.83 |
| Non-Hispanic Black or African American Alone | 22232 | 18.13 |
| Non-Hispanic Asian Alone | 19150 | 15.62 |
| Non-Hispanic Two Or More Races | 3021 | 2.46 |
| Non-Hispanic American Indian and Alaska Native Alone | 165 | 0.14 |
| Non-Hispanic Native Hawaiian And Pacific Islander Alone | 42 | 0.03 |
